Getting Around the City in Des Moines, Iowa, United States

1. Des Moines Area Regional Transit (DART)

Public bus service providing convenient and affordable transportation around the city.
  • Route Coverage: Serves a wide variety of routes, making it easy to reach most destinations.
  • Schedules and Fares: Offers flexible schedules and affordable fares for travelers.
  • Accessibility: Many buses are equipped with wheelchair lifts and priority seating for elderly or disabled passengers.
